# FareForge Environments

FareForge is the rules engine computing shipping fees for Cartwheel orders. Three environments: dev (shared, reset nightly), staging (mirrors prod rules weekly), prod (change-controlled, deploys Tuesdays). Rule edits go through staging first — no exceptions. The active configuration values for each environment are listed below.

config for bafof-yadup:
[raldor]
team = druys
access_code = ac_de306a
host = raldor.zemvarworks.local
port = 9000
owner = wendor.julir
peer = belael.halixstack.local

Hi folks,

Welcome aboard the Drawbridge integration! Quick note on undo/redo in the Cartwheel diagram editor: every edit you push through the partner API lands on the user's history stack, so batch your operations or users will mash Ctrl+Z twenty times to back out one shape. Use the transaction endpoint to group edits — it's documented in the sandbox wiki. To try it yourself, hit the sandbox with the bearer token pasted below.

Cheers,
Marlo

login token, tagef-fahag: eyJhbGciOiJIUzI1NiIsInR5cCI6IkpXVCJ9.eyJzdWIiOiIq4q7_ZIn0.Wf_Z_J0O

MEMO — Board of Directors
From: Operations, Quillard Group
Re: Project Marrow Delay

Project Marrow is eight weeks behind schedule. Root cause: vendor integration failures at the Hollis facility and late delivery of test hardware. Recovery plan approved internally; revised completion date is end of Q4. Budget overrun capped at four percent. No customer commitments are affected. Full variance report follows next week. The confidential note below details the revised business plan assumptions.

confidential, kahog-bawif: The northern region missed its Pramir quota by 20.0 percent last quarter. Casaxek Freight plans to lower the Fraion list price by 41.5 percent in December. The finance team signed off on a budget of $236.4 million for Project Druius. The renewal with Fenysix Partners closes at $91.3 million a year, 2.1 percent below the last contract.